Cubic meter formula for different units

  1. length (meters) x width (meters) x height (meters) = cubic meters(m³)
  2. length (cm) x width (cm) x height (cm) / 1,000,000 = cubic meters.
  3. length (mm) x width (mm) x height (mm) / 1,000,000,000 = cubic meters.

What is 1 cubic meter called?

The cubic metre (symbol m³) is the SI unit of volume. It is a cube with a length, height, and width of one metre, with 1,000 litres of space. In the many places it is spelled “cubic meter”. Other names are stère and kilolitre or kiloliter.

How do you convert cubic meters to tonnes?

To find out how many Tonnes of a particular product you will need for your project, and to use this guide just multiply the Volume required (Cubic Metres) by the Conversion Rate (Bulk Density). For example, if you needed 3m3 River Pebble 10mm, which has a 1.5 Tonne Bulk Density, you would multiply 3 x 1.5 which = 4.5.

What is the weight of 1m3 of concrete?

One cubic metre of concrete weighs 2.5 Tonnes. Typically, 1m3 of concrete is made up of 350Kg of cement, 700Kg of sand, 1,200Kg of chippings and 150 Litres of water.

How much steel do I need for 1m3 of concrete?

Minimum quantity of steel required for 1m3 concrete slab is 1%, now 1% of 1m3 = 0.01 m3, and we know that 1m3 steel weight is 7850 Kg, so weight of 0.01m3 steel = 0.01 × 7850 = 78.50 kg, so minimum quantity of steel required for 1m3 concrete slab is 78.50 Kg.

How do I calculate how much concrete I need?

How to calculate concrete:

  1. Determine how thick you want the concrete.
  2. Measure the length and width that you’d like to cover.
  3. Multiply the length by the width to determine square footage.
  4. Convert the thickness from inches to feet.
  5. Multiply the thickness in feet by the square footage to determine cubic feet.

How many bricks do I need for a wall?

How Many Bricks Do I Need? For a singular layer brick wall, multiply the length of the wall by the height to get the area. Multiply that area by 60 to get the number of bricks you should need, then add 10% for wastage. That’s the short answer and assumes ‘standard’ brick and mortar sizes.

How do you calculate the number of blocks?

Measure the length and height of the block in inches and then substitute the values in the equation square feet of block = (length of block x height of block) / 144. For example, a standard cement block measures 16 x 8 inches, so it covers 0.89 square feet — (16 x 8) / 144 = 0.89.
